| Written & Directed by: Manish Parekh; Cast: Neha Mehta Parekh, Sunil Oza, Nihir Dhamecha, Chetas Oza, Hina Jani, Sahina Ghanchi, Biral Paramar, Jitendra Radadia, Foram Bhatt, Hardik Chauhan, Heet Shah, Kartik Bavisi, Nil Vasani and Mathurbhai Vasani; Vishwamanavi Umashankar Joshi is a biographical docu-drama, highlighting the life and work of the eminent poet. Two one-act plays -'Sapna Bhara' & 'Udan Charkaldi' (contemporary to the period of poet), poetry, songs and other events from the life of the poet, are included in the play. Umashankar Joshi worked as a rationalist and was influenced by Rabindranath Tagore and Mahatma Gandhi. He always tries to change the customs and attitudes of society. This poet is not only a renowned poet of India; but his work has been appreciated internationally too. His work Nishith was honored by the 'Gyanpeeth' award. He was also honored with many other awards. Five Music Directors have collaborated for the Music in the play. |
